Priest stabbed to death in front of family at vicarage - Times (London)
A vicar was stabbed to death in front of his wife and daughter as he answered the door to his vicarage yesterday.
...
Dave Davies, a regular churchgoer, said: “Paul’s most remarkable achievement was how many children he brought into the church. A year ago you would have seen maybe three on a Sunday morning. Last week we had 29. Paul had 54 children taking confirmation classes with him. He love his classical music and was improving the choir, which is something he was so excited about.
“As a testiment to what he done for the parish, last Sunday he had a congregation of 200 across the three churches. That is an incredible achievement.” Marion Godsall, a parishioner, said: “He wasn’t just the local vicar. He was everybody’s friend. Whether you went to church or not, he was there for everyone.” ...
